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Melbourne, VIC, Australia and Culcairn, NSW, Australia?

NSW TrainLink XPT operates a train from Southern Cross to Culcairn Station 4 times a day. Tickets cost $30–170 and the journey takes 3h 46m. Alternatively, NSW TrainLink operates a bus from Southern Cross Coach Terminal, Spencer St to Culcairn Station, Coach Stop twice daily. Tickets cost $28–40 and the journey takes 5h.
